The Science of Nature and Movement

Explore two of the most essential chemical processes that sustain life: photosynthesis and cellular respiration. This camp will break down each process, examining the steps involved and their impact on all living organisms. Participants will engage in lessons, labs, and field trips to deepen their understanding. It promises to be a fun, educational week of discovering the wonders of nature through movement and exploration.

Summer Kicks Soccer Camp

Our Soccer Camp features an outstanding and highly experienced Williams Blues coaching staff, committed to providing each player with the best training and most enjoyable soccer experience. The camp philosophy focuses on skill development, teamwork, and passion for the great game of soccer. Improve your skills through development drills in passing, control, 1v1, combination play, and crossing, with a specific focus on push, chip, instep, outside, and top passes, as well as juggling, take-ons, sole manipulation, SAQ drills (ladder, hurdles, bands, poles), and ball control exercises. Goalkeeper training will be incorporated into each daily session. Every session will promote player development through a comprehensive teaching progression, allowing campers to learn every aspect of the game. Players will be grouped according to age must be entering 4th – 9th grade in the fall.

Players need to bring all their own equipment:

  • soccer cleats
  • shin guards
  • goalkeeper gloves (if appropriate)
  • water bottle

Summer Sticks Lacrosse Camp

Now in its 19th year! “Summer Sticks” Lacrosse has been identified as one of the top lacrosse camps in the area. Led by Williams Blues Boys Varsity Lacrosse Coach (and Williams Head of School) Mark Fader, along with an outstanding and highly experienced staff of college and high school players, we are committed to providing each player with the best lacrosse instruction and most enjoyable lacrosse experience.

The philosophy of the camp is focused on skill development, teamwork, and passion for the “fastest game on two feet.” Nightly sessions will stress individualized instruction in stick handling, shooting, and offensive/defensive play. Each session will promote a player’s development through a comprehensive teaching progression allowing campers to learn every aspect of the game. By the end of the week, players will participate in team games.

Summer Sticks is a camp appropriate for ALL skill levels from the beginner to the seasoned veteran.  All campers will be grouped according to age, size, and ability, and receive a reversible mesh jersey and an opportunity to win nightly prizes. Must be entering 4th – 9th grade this fall.

Players need to bring all equipment: 

  • Molded cleats and/or athletic shoes are appropriate
  • Boys: lacrosse stick, helmet & mouthpiece, gloves, arm pads, shoulder pads
  • Girls: lacrosse stick, eye protection, mouthpiece
